1931 REO Royale Model 35

Ransom E. Olds was an entrepreneur who founded many automotive companies. In 1897, Olds founded the Olds Motor Vehicle Company, which later (as Oldsmobile) became part of General Motors. In 1905 Olds left Oldsmobile and established the REO Motor Car Company of Lansing, MI. Production of automobiles and trucks would continue until 1975.

The REO Royale wore styling penned by Amos Northup of Murray Design and came equipped with a 125 horsepower straight-eight engine with a nine-bearing crankshaft, one-shot lubrication, and thermostatically controlled radiator shutters. This engine would continue in production until 1933 receiving only minor updates.

The 1931 REO Royale was available as a coupe, victoria, or sedan. Unfortunately, sales were slow in 1931 due to the Great Depression. REO would finish the year with a $3 million loss and a total of 6,762 cars being built. To help stimulate sales, REO dropped prices and increased the horsepower produced by their engines.
